Estimated Cost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$8,000 - $20,000 (full replacement)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Basic asphalt shingle replacement |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Complete roof replacement | $8,000 - $20,000 |
| Asphalt shingle overlay | $4,000 - $8,000 |
| Metal roof replacement | $10,000 - $25,000 |
| Tile or slate roof replacement | $15,000 - $30,000 |
| Roof vent and flashing upgrades | $500 - $2,000 |
Factors Affecting Costs
Residential roof replacement in Middletown, CT, involves removing the existing roofing materials and installing a new roof to protect the home from weather elements. This process varies depending on the size of the home, the materials selected, and local permitting requirements. Understanding typical project considerations can help homeowners plan effectively and compare options for their roofing needs.
- Materials: Common options include asphalt shingles, wood shakes, metal roofing, and slate, each with different durability and aesthetic qualities.
- Size and Scope: The scope ranges from small single-story homes to larger multi-story residences, influencing material quantities and labor time.
- Labor Complexity: The complexity depends on roof pitch, height, and any existing structural considerations, impacting installation time and effort.
- Permitting: Local permits are typically required in Middletown, CT, to ensure compliance with building codes and regulations.
- Additional Features: Optional upgrades include ventilation systems, ice dam prevention measures, and decorative elements, which may affect overall project scope and cost.
Size and Complexity Considerations
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Partial Roof Replacement (e.g., damaged section) | $3,000 - $8,000 |
| Full Roof Replacement (average-sized home) | $8,000 - $20,000 |
| Complex or Large Roofs (multi-story, steep slopes) | $15,000 - $30,000+ |
| Additional Work (e.g., new decking, ventilation) | $1,000 - $5,000 |
